The Ultimate Home Renovation Checklist for First-Time Homeowners

Renovation looks simple from the outside. You imagine fresh paint, gleaming fixtures, a better kitchen and more storage, then you picture the reveal. The truth, especially for first-time homeowners, lives in the planning, the dust, and the thousand decisions that turn a house into a home. The better your checklist, the smoother the journey and the stronger the outcome. I have walked families through everything from a one-room refresh to top-to-bottom gut jobs. The same mistakes repeat, and so do the wins. The difference is preparation, honest budgeting, and knowing when to bring in a remodeling company and when to do things yourself. If you put in a little discipline on the front end, you get less chaos on the back end. Start with why, then translate it into scope Most first projects get built around a feeling. You want to host dinners, you need a calm bathroom, or the layout fights you every morning. Write that reason down in plain language. It will anchor you when you face trade-offs later. Once you have the why, map it to a scope. If you want sightlines and shared light, you are not painting cabinets, you are thinking about structural changes, beams, and possibly reworking HVAC runs. If your bathroom feels cramped, is it the footprint, the storage, or the https://raymondsfdi156.zenbloomer.com/posts/luxury-kitchen-renovation-high-end-upgrades-worth-considering lighting? A realistic scope keeps the project from creeping into every room without a plan. Treat scope like a recipe, not a mood board. List rooms touched, systems affected, and finishes changed. Structural work, electrical upgrades, and plumbing relocations live in a different cost and coordination universe than cosmetic fixes. Name them early. Build a budget you can live with, not one you hope for Renovation budgets fail for the same reasons, year after year. People forget soft costs, underestimate labor, and fall in love with materials before they know the square footage. You control more than you think if you stick to a few guardrails. Start with realistic ranges, then tune based on your market and scope. A midrange kitchen remodeling project often lands somewhere between 30,000 and 80,000 dollars in many U.S. Markets, not including high-end appliances. Bathroom remodeling can run 12,000 to 35,000 dollars for a hall bath and much more for a primary suite with custom tile and glass. Whole-home projects vary widely, but a light interior refresh might be 40 to 80 dollars per square foot while a gut renovation with systems work can climb to 150 to 400 dollars per square foot in pricier cities. These numbers swing with labor rates and material choices, so treat them as starting points, not promises. Set a contingency. Ten percent is the bare minimum for straightforward cosmetic work. Fifteen to twenty percent is wiser if you are opening walls, moving plumbing, or dealing with an older house where surprises hide behind plaster. You are not planning to overspend, you are planning not to freeze when a joist is compromised or the main shutoff fails during demo. Budget soft costs. Design fees, permits, engineering, dumpster rentals, temporary living costs, tool rentals, delivery fees, and post-construction cleaning add up. On a recent bathroom renovation, a homeowner felt blindsided when the custom shower glass quote came in 1,600 dollars higher than expected because the walls were slightly out of plumb. The tile was perfect, the framing was historic, and the glass company had to scribe. Soft costs are real costs. Decide who holds the allowances. If your contract includes allowances for tile, lighting, or fixtures, understand the per-square-foot figure and what happens if you exceed it. A two-dollar overage on tile sounds minor until you multiply it by 200 square feet and add specialty trim pieces. Finally, match the scope to the budget, not the other way around. If the numbers do not fit, reduce the scope or phase the project. Do not bank on bargains that may never materialize. Understand your financing and cash flow Cash, home equity, renovation loans, or a mix, each has pros and cons. Renovation loans can tie progress payments to inspection milestones. That can help discipline the schedule, but it also means you need tidy documentation and timely inspections. Home equity lines give flexibility but come with variable interest rates and the temptation to expand scope because the money feels easy. Whatever you choose, map your cash flow to the schedule. You will owe deposits for custom items at order, progress payments at milestones, and final payments after punch list. Avoid late fees and project slowdowns by planning the timing. Timeline reality and how to choose your season Renovation takes as long as procurement takes, plus labor. Procurement has stretched in the past few years. Standard cabinets can still run 6 to 12 weeks from order to delivery, windows 8 to 16 weeks for certain sizes or finishes, and some appliances 4 to 12 weeks. Specialty tile sometimes has a 10 to 14 week lead time, particularly if it comes from overseas or is made to order. Plan backward from delivery dates. Demo and rough-in without cabinets in hand can work, but if your fridge cutout moves even half an inch after drywall, you will pay in change orders and trim tricks. For exterior work, avoid deep winter in cold climates and peak rainy seasons. For interior work, consider school calendars and holidays. Living without a kitchen over Thanksgiving feels different than in early spring. In my experience, the busiest months for many contractors are late spring through early fall. Booking early might get you your first-choice crew and sometimes better attention to detail because they are not racing to finish three projects before the snow flies. Shoulder seasons can be ideal if you can tolerate a bit of unpredictability in weather. Decide what you will DIY and what you will hire out DIY can save money and bring satisfaction, but it can also trigger expensive fixes if you overreach. A good split for many first-time homeowners is cosmetic work in their skill set, like painting, hardware swaps, and simple demolition, while leaving licensed trades, structural changes, waterproofing, and complex tile to pros. Waterproofing a shower is a classic trap. It looks straightforward on video, then a pinhole leak shows up two months later and the ceiling below stains. When you hire, be clear about lines of responsibility. If you order the tile and it arrives chipped, who handles the return? If you demo a wall and find knob-and-tube wiring, who brings it up to code? A strong remodeling company will insist on clarity because ambiguity burns time and budget. How to find and vet a remodeling company Referrals from friends who completed a similar scope are worth more than online reviews alone. Walk their finished space if possible. Ask them what went wrong and how the contractor handled it. Great companies do not avoid problems, they manage them. Request evidence of license and insurance, then verify it. Ask about project managers and daily supervision. In a kitchen renovation, there are often 8 to 12 trades rotating through. Without a conductor, the schedule slides. You want a written schedule, even if it evolves. Clarify communication. Will you have a weekly check-in? How do you handle change orders? What software or portal tracks selections and approvals? A company that runs projects like a business is less likely to lose a box of cabinet pulls or forget to order the shower valve rough-in. Agree on cleanliness and protection. I have seen households fight more over dust than over money. Zipper walls, floor protection, negative air machines, and daily cleanup are not luxuries in an occupied home. Red flags when hiring Only verbal estimates with no scope details Pressure to pay large deposits far ahead of material orders Unwillingness to pull permits where they are required Vague answers about who will be on site each day A bid that is dramatically lower than others without a clear explanation Permits, inspections, and the code layer most people forget Permits vary by jurisdiction, but electrical, plumbing, structural, and major layout changes usually trigger them. Pulling permits can add two to eight weeks before work starts if your local office is backed up. Skipping them might speed the first month and slow you for years if issues arise during resale or if your insurance company investigates a claim. Inspections are not adversarial if you plan for them. Schedule rough-in inspections for framing, plumbing, electrical, and HVAC before insulation and drywall. Keep the job site clean. Label circuits in the panel. Have ladders set up where an inspector might need them. On a kitchen remodeling project last year, we lost a week because the inspector required interconnected smoke detectors in adjacent rooms. It was a small add-on, but it would have been simple if we had prepared the wiring path during rough-in. Design that respects function, not just the photo The best designs survive daily life. For kitchens, the work triangle still matters but is less rigid than it used to be. Zones work better in modern kitchens. Prep near the sink, cooking at the range with heat-resistant counters flanking it, dishes near the dishwasher, and coffee or breakfast in a landing zone away from the main traffic. Full-extension drawers beat deep cabinets for pots and pans 9 times out of 10. Consider task lighting under cabinets and dimmable ambient lighting to keep the room calm at night. For kitchen renovation material choices, think about maintenance. Natural stone looks incredible but often wants sealing and care. Quartz resists staining but can dislike prolonged heat from a toaster oven. Solid wood counters are beautiful in specific zones, like a baking station, but require upkeep. Floors take abuse in kitchens. I have seen luxury vinyl plank outperform hardwood when families have big dogs and kids, as long as the substrate is well prepared. Bathrooms succeed when you think of water like a clever enemy. Waterproofing is not just a membrane on the pan; it is continuous, with properly sloped planes and sealed penetrations. Niches look clean, but they interrupt waterproofing and should be planned with care. Ventilation deserves as much attention as tile. An 80 to 110 CFM bath fan, properly ducted to the exterior, is a small cost that pays back in mold prevention. On bathroom renovation finishes, grout color and joint size can change your maintenance reality. Dark grout hides stains but can fade; light grout shows everything. Epoxy grout costs more but resists staining and moisture better in showers. Materials, lead times, and how to preemptively solve backorders Design to what you can actually get. Your dream range may be backordered for 16 weeks. Your tile might be six boxes now and six in two months from a different dye lot. To avoid awkward seams, order overage for pattern-matched materials. For paint, keep the formula and batch notes. For flooring, store a few extra cartons. For appliances, confirm rough-in specs match the exact model number you ordered. Most errors happen when someone swaps a refrigerator or hood midstream and never tells the carpenter. Delivery timing matters. Do not stack heavy cabinets on unfinished floors if you plan to sand on site. Keep tile dry and flat. If you live on a tight street, coordinate curb space for delivery trucks. I have had a 500-pound cast iron tub arrive while the only available hands were two painters and a homeowner. We called neighbors and still lost hours. A little planning saves a lot of chiropractic. Living through a renovation without losing your mind Occupied renovations work best when you create buffers. For kitchens, set up a temporary station with a mini fridge, microwave, and induction burner in a separate room. Use disposable plates for a few weeks if washing dishes in a bathroom sink starts a family revolt. Keep one dust-free room as a retreat. Protect pets. If your cat likes to dart, consider boarding them during demo week. Noise is real. As a rule of thumb, tell your work-from-home schedule to expect hammer drills at 8 a.m. And compressors cycling through the afternoon. Ask your contractor about the noisiest days so you can plan meetings off-site. Daily decisions can be draining. Choose most finishes before demo. You will still have site-specific choices like outlet heights or tile layout tweaks, but fewer last-minute scrambles mean fewer regrets. Quality control, punch lists, and the art of finishing strong The last 10 percent of the project tests patience, but it is what you see every day. Blue tape walks can feel silly and theatrical, but they work. Good lighting helps you spot paint holidays, uneven caulk, or a slight cabinet door warp. Keep a running punch list and consolidate items so trades can address them in one or two visits. A shower door that rubs the curb, a soft-close hinge that slams, a GFCI outlet that trips with no load, these are small but important. Pay attention to how doors align, if thresholds are flush, and whether transitions feel smooth underfoot. Keep allowance for the final 5 to 10 percent payment tied to completion of the punch list. Fair contracts balance leverage. It is not about withholding payment, it is about ensuring mutual attention to details. Warranties, maintenance, and handoffs you will thank yourself for Ask for a warranty letter that spells out what is covered and for how long, both from your remodeling company and from key trades like roofing or waterproofing. Many contractors warrant labor for a year, while manufacturers cover materials for longer. Pair those timelines with a simple maintenance calendar. Reseal stone on schedule, clean fan vents, check caulk lines at wet areas, and change HVAC filters. Keep a project binder or digital folder with invoices, paint colors, grout colors, appliance manuals, and photos of walls before drywall. Pre-drywall photos can save hundreds when you need to find a gas line or a blocking stud for a grab bar. Resale and value, without renovating for a stranger Most people overestimate how much renovation investments will recoup on resale. The goal is not maximum theoretical return, it is daily value to you plus sensible choices that would not scare a future buyer. Kitchens and bathrooms still top the list for perceived value. Good layout and storage typically matter more than ultra-luxury finishes. Level transitions, adequate lighting, and thoughtful outlets help everyone. If you plan to sell within three years, avoid ultra-custom choices that only work for a narrow taste. If you plan to stay a decade, optimize for your life. Room-by-room factors that first-timers often miss Kitchens often fail on venting and power. A powerful range hood without proper duct size is loud and ineffective. Induction cooktops want dedicated circuits; that can mean panel upgrades in older homes. Island outlets must meet code and be coordinated with cabinet layouts. Pull-out trash and recycling save more daily annoyance than a sixth type of drawer organizer. Bathrooms often fail on slope and transitions. A curbless shower needs planning from the joists up, not from tile day. Heated floors add comfort, but they require a thicker build and a dedicated circuit. Cheap shower valves cause more grief than they save when cartridges fail early. Bedrooms win with storage and sound control. Adding insulation to interior walls during a broader project pays dividends. If you live near a busy street, window upgrades can reduce noise more than you would expect, but check lead times before you plan around them. Living rooms and entries take a beating. Durable paint finishes such as washable matte or satin stand up to kids and pets better than flat. Consider a hardwired power source behind a wall-mounted TV to avoid cord clutter; that means planning electrical routes during framing, not after drywall. Basements often tempt DIYers. Moisture is the enemy. Before you frame a single wall, test humidity, assess drainage, and fix exterior grading or gutters. Trapping moisture behind foam-less studs invites mold. A dehumidifier, a proper subfloor, and closed-cell foam in the right places can turn a damp space into a usable room. Exteriors pay you back quietly. Proper flashing at windows and doors, correct kick-out flashing at roof-wall intersections, and tidy caulk lines matter more than the paint color. Water only needs a tiny path to start a big problem. Safety and logistics that keep people and houses intact Expect debris. Plan how to get it out. A 20-yard dumpster suits many mid-size projects, but local rules may restrict placement or require permits. Protect stairs and handrails early. Temporary railings at open edges save ER trips. Store solvents and adhesives away from open flame. If you live in an older home, test for lead paint and asbestos before demo. A small test fee is cheaper than an unplanned abatement mid-demo. If you are doing part of the work yourself, coordinate tool power and safe storage. Label breakers so you do not accidentally cut power to the fridge overnight. A magnetic stud finder, a decent multi-tool, and a HEPA vac are worth every dollar. A short pre-construction checklist to keep you honest Finalize scope in writing with drawings or marked-up photos Approve a line-item budget with contingencies and allowances Confirm permits, inspections schedule, and who is pulling them Order long-lead items and verify rough-in specs Set a communication routine and site rules with your team How to keep the schedule moving when real life intrudes Even the best-laid projects hit a snag. A cracked cast iron stack appears in a wall. The tile you loved gets discontinued. Your child’s school closes for a week and you need quiet in the middle of drywall sanding. Momentum comes from rapid, informed decisions and honest updates. Ask for options with pros and cons, not just a problem dump. If the shower niche tile is backordered, would changing to a complementary size retain the look while keeping the plumber’s return date? If rain delays exterior paint, can the crew flip to interior prep without losing setup time? I often recommend that homeowners set response windows. If your contractor asks you to choose between two hardware finishes by Thursday, commit to answering by Wednesday afternoon. Small, on-time decisions add up to weeks saved. Case notes from the field A couple in a 1920s bungalow wanted an open kitchen to the dining room. The wall between them held a significant portion of the second floor load. The first estimate assumed a simple flush beam tucked into the ceiling. Once we opened the plaster, we found the joists ran in an unexpected direction, and the beam needed to be deeper. The choice was between a dropped beam and re-framing portions of the second floor. The budget could not stretch to reframing, so we detailed the dropped beam as an architectural feature with built-in lighting. It was not the original dream, but we kept the timeline, avoided a second-floor tear-up, and created a focal point that guests complimented later. The lesson is that structure is non-negotiable, but design can adapt. In a small bathroom remodeling job, the owners picked a handmade tile that came in with slight size variations. The installer set tight grout joints, and by row three, the pattern wandered. We paused, called the tile maker, and learned that a 3 millimeter joint was recommended to hide size variability. The fix required re-laying what had been set. It cost a day and a half, but catching it early saved the wall. Read the spec sheets and do a layout dry run, especially with unique materials. Where to splurge and where to save Spend money on anything you touch daily or that would be hard to revise later. Solid, well-built cabinets with quality hardware will feel right every morning. Good shower valves with reliable cartridges make showers a pleasure for years. Electrical upgrades and added circuits hide behind walls, but they make a house safer and more usable. Save on what can be changed without surgery. Cabinet pulls can be swapped. Wall sconces can be upgraded later. Backsplashes can be swapped if you keep a neutral counter. I have seen clients chase a very specific marble that strained the budget, then economize on ventilation. They regretted that swap the first time they seared steaks. Closing the loop and settling in When the last trade leaves, walk the space alone. Open and close everything. Run water in every sink, hot and cold. Fill the tub and let it sit ten minutes, then drain and look downstairs for any drips. Turn on the range hood and see if you can feel air moving outside. Listen for rattles in ducts. Check that every GFCI and AFCI outlet behaves as expected. Mark any quirks for the punch list. Then, give yourself a week to live in the house before making judgments about furniture layout or minor tweaks. New finishes off-gas and settle. You will find the places you naturally put keys and mail. Add hooks, trays, and organizers to match your real habits, not the blueprint. A renovation is a dance of plans and surprises. The right checklist gives you structure without rigidity. Know your why, respect the sequence, and work with people who communicate clearly. Whether you are embarking on kitchen renovation, bathroom renovation, or a broader home renovation, the path is learnable. Pick partners you trust, think two steps ahead on materials and inspections, and keep your standards high at the finish. If it helps, tape your five non-negotiables to the inside of a cabinet. When fatigue sets in, they will help you steer.

Sustainable Remodeling Company Practices You Should Ask About

Sustainability in remodeling is not a single decision, it is hundreds of small and large choices that add up to a healthier home and a smaller footprint. When you hire a remodeling company, you are not just buying new cabinets or a fresh tile install, you are buying their process. The right process reduces waste, protects indoor air quality, cuts your utility bills, and delivers a kitchen renovation or bathroom renovation that still looks good and functions well a decade from now. I have watched projects swing in cost and performance based on how early, and how clearly, sustainability is built into the scope. The difference shows up in the demo bin, the dust in your vents, the electric bill the month after move‑in, and the warranty calls you never need to make. If you are planning kitchen remodeling, bathroom remodeling, or a broader home renovation, here is how to interview and evaluate a team through a sustainability lens. What sustainable remodeling actually covers Many people picture bamboo floors and low‑VOC paint. Those help, but they are a slice of the picture. On a typical remodel, the biggest levers are: Materials and finishes with low toxicity and lower embodied carbon. Building performance upgrades like air sealing and insulation. Efficient, right‑sized, and electrified mechanical systems. Water conservation and plumbing strategies that do not compromise comfort. Waste reduction through deconstruction, reuse, and recycling. Jobsite practices that prevent pollution and protect workers. Design choices that extend service life and anticipate future changes. If that looks like a lot, it is. No one hits every item perfectly. The goal is to find a remodeling company that knows how to balance these factors within your budget and timeline. Five questions to start every interview What is your diversion rate on recent projects, and how do you track it? Which low‑toxicity standards do you follow for paints, adhesives, and composite wood? How do you approach air sealing and insulation during a remodel, and do you test with a blower door? What are your typical recommendations for electrification and ventilation in kitchens and baths? Can you show me a line‑item estimate with sustainable alternates and the performance impact of each? If a company cannot speak to these in practical terms, they may still do fine work, but they likely are not organized around sustainability. Strong answers sound specific, with examples and numbers. Materials that age well and breathe well On most kitchen remodeling projects I review, materials swing the embodied carbon and health profile more than anything else outside of HVAC. Cabinets, counters, flooring, tile, and panel products are the usual suspects for hidden formaldehyde or high‑energy manufacturing. Ask about third‑party certifications and supply chain transparency, but also ask how these products install and perform. Sustainability fails if a finish delaminates in year five and lands in a landfill. Here is a practical way to compare common choices you might see in a kitchen or bath: | Component | Better choice | Why it matters | Watch‑outs | | --- | --- | --- | --- | | Cabinets | FSC‑certified plywood or solid wood, formaldehyde‑free cores, waterborne finishes | Cuts off‑gassing, supports sustainable forestry, handles refacing well | Verify that all exposed composite panels are NAF or ULEF, not just doors | | Countertops | Sintered stone or porcelain, recycled glass, solid wood with durable oil, high‑recycled aluminum for specialty | Lower binders, heat tolerant, some are fully recyclable | Quartz often uses polyester resins, and fabrication dust needs strict control | | Flooring | FSC solid or engineered wood with no added formaldehyde, cork, linoleum, recycled content tile | Repairable and long‑lasting, lower VOCs | Some SPC/LVP products have plasticizers, and vinyl is hard to recycle | | Insulation | Dense‑pack cellulose or mineral wool | Non‑toxic, fire and sound benefits, cellulose uses recycled paper | Spray foam can trap moisture if details are wrong and can be hard to remove | | Paints/adhesives | GREENGUARD Gold or equivalent, zero‑VOC base, low‑VOC colorants | Lowers indoor pollutants, especially critical in bedrooms and nurseries | Zero‑VOC on the label does not guarantee zero odor, ask for SDS sheets | | Tile setting | Low‑VOC thinsets and grouts, epoxy only where performance demands it | Reduces chemical load during install and cure | Epoxy grouts are durable but can add unnecessary chemicals if overused | In a bathroom remodeling scope, moisture drives many choices. Cement backer with a liquid‑applied waterproofing or a sheet membrane works well, as long as the system is integrated correctly at niches and benches. Ask the tile installer to show the waterproofing continuity before tile goes up. One photo at the right time can prevent a mold problem 18 months later. For cabinets, refacing is often the greenest move when the boxes are sound and layouts are workable. I have refaced 20‑year‑old plywood boxes, added full extension hardware, and installed new doors and drawer fronts. The result looked new but cost 30 to 50 percent less than a rip‑and‑replace and diverted a truckload of material. Energy, comfort, and electrification inside a remodel The cheapest kilowatt‑hour is the one you do not need. Air sealing and insulation upgrades during a remodel produce immediate comfort gains and make any future HVAC change more effective. Ask your contractor how they sequence weatherization with interior work. On a kitchen renovation that opens exterior walls, it is the perfect time to: Air seal the sheathing seams, top plates, and penetrations with high‑quality sealants. Replace fluffy, poorly fitted batts with dense‑pack cellulose or mineral wool. Extend continuous exterior insulation where siding is replaced, even one inch helps thermal bridging. A simple blower door test before and after this work gives you a number to attach to the improvement. Many code jurisdictions or performance programs target 3 to 5 ACH50 on remodels where feasible. In older homes, I am happy when we see a 15 to 30 percent leakage reduction without invasive work. Electrification is worth a direct conversation. In a kitchen, switching a gas cooktop to induction eliminates combustion byproducts at the source and can cut peak kitchen heat loads, which reduces the need for intense makeup air. In the mechanical room, heat pump water heaters use a fraction of the energy of resistance heaters, and heat pump HVAC systems provide efficient heating and cooling in most climates. I find that right‑sizing matters more than brand hype. Oversized systems short cycle, waste energy, and wear out early. Have the contractor run a proper load calculation rather than relying on rules of thumb. Do not forget ventilation. Tightening a building without adding controlled fresh air can backfire. A quiet Energy Star bath fan on a timer or humidity sensor is a small cost for a large gain in moisture control. In whole‑home scopes, an ERV can bring in fresh air with minimal energy penalty and improve indoor air quality. In kitchens, if you keep gas cooking, you need a strong, well ducted range hood with a capture efficiency discussion, not just a CFM number. For induction, you can often choose a smaller, quieter hood. Water use without the lukewarm shower Fixtures labeled WaterSense reduce use while preserving performance. In real terms, modern 1.28 gpf toilets clear bowls better than many older higher‑flow models. For showers, flow restrictors used to ruin the experience, but well engineered 1.5 to 1.8 gpm heads feel good, especially when paired with balanced pressure and piping runs that avoid long waits. On a bathroom renovation, adding a demand‑controlled recirculation pump can deliver hot water faster to distant baths, saving thousands of gallons a year in larger homes. Greywater and rainwater use depends on local code and site. In some regions, a simple laundry‑to‑landscape system waters fruit trees reliably; in others, it is not permitted. If it is allowed, pick a remodeling company that has installed it before. Water that goes sideways can damage finishes quickly. Behind the walls, use Type L copper or high‑quality PEX from a reputable manufacturer. Keep plastic to code‑approved uses and away from prolonged UV. I have seen cheaper PEX fittings pit and leak within 8 years. A small spec change at bid time saved the owner two supply line replacements in a decade. Waste, salvage, and the quiet power of deconstruction How a team handles demolition says more about their process than the brochure. A company that practices deconstruction plans demo day like a small orchestra. Appliances are tested and pulled for resale or donation. Cabinets come off the wall intact when possible. Trim is labeled and stacked. Framing lumber gets de‑nailed and cut to common lengths. Clean drywall, metal, and concrete go to separate bins where local facilities accept them. Diversion rates vary by region, contractor, and the mix of materials. I have seen 70 to 90 percent diversion on projects where there is a strong local reuse ecosystem and adequate staging space. On tight urban sites with limited hauls, 30 to 50 percent may be more realistic. Ask the company how they calculate the number. Tonnage receipts are better than guesses. A short story from a 1920s bungalow kitchen: the owner wanted an island and more light but loved the fir floors. We lifted the cabinets and saved trim, then selectively removed a wall. The fir under the cabinets provided patching stock to lace in where the wall came out. We sold the vintage cast iron sink for 200 dollars, donated two light fixtures for a tax receipt, and sent a full truck of metal to recycling. Demo took a day longer, but the flooring savings alone covered the added labor, and the salvage value bought the owner a nicer faucet. The landfill got one small mixed debris bin, not the usual two or three. If your timeline is tight, partial deconstruction still helps. Pull appliances and fixtures for donation the day before demo. Label what stays with bright tape. Make a simple site map showing where to stage and how to keep reusable items out of harm’s way. Protecting indoor air during and after construction Most of the harm from construction dust happens before the paint is dry. https://hectortrmh047.scriblorax.com/posts/home-renovation-timeline-what-to-expect-from-start-to-finish Smart sequencing and simple controls keep dust out of your lungs and your ducts. Ask your remodeling company how they set up negative pressure in the work zone. A plastic zipper door is not enough. A fan pulling air out of the work area with a HEPA filter creates flow away from the living space. Supply and return registers inside the zone should be sealed until the dusty work is done. Walk‑off mats at entries control tracking. Water‑misting during saw cuts and grinding reduces airborne particulates. When sanding drywall, I like pole sanders with integrated vacuums and HEPA filters. They cost more in labor but save days of cleaning and preserve finishes. Specify low‑VOC paints and coatings and ask for Safety Data Sheets. A zero‑VOC base helps, but colorants add VOCs, so ask for low‑VOC tints. For cabinets and millwork, waterborne finishes have come a long way. A shop‑applied, catalyzed waterborne finish with adequate cure time will beat a field spray for consistency and odor. Give the house a break‑in period. After substantial interior work, run the ventilation system hard for a week, keep windows cracked when weather allows, and change filters. Many of our clients report that the “new paint smell” is gone in days when we combine low‑VOC products with aggressive post‑completion ventilation. Jobsite practices that make a quiet difference Sustainability shows up in habits. Reusable floor protection replaces rolls of disposable paper. Tool batteries charge on timers to avoid vampire loads. Idle time for delivery trucks is kept short. Concrete washout barrels are sealed and removed, not dumped in the yard. Paint trays get liners to reduce water use for cleanup, or teams use wash stations that recycle rinse water. None of these items sells a project, but they reflect a culture that cares, and that culture tends to deliver better results across the board. One of the best quiet upgrades I see is swapping single‑use plastic poly for reinforced reusable barriers. They take a beating across multiple jobs and end up cheaper by the third or fourth use. Another is standardizing on screw‑down plywood ramps and guards instead of taped cardboard at exterior thresholds. Less waste, fewer trip hazards, and faster moves. Local sourcing and the carbon in the truck Two identical tiles can have very different footprints if one crossed an ocean. Ask for local or regional options where quality is comparable. In practice, I look at this in tiers. If a U.S.‑made porcelain tile matches the spec from overseas, I prefer it. If a custom cabinet maker in your county can build with FSC plywood to the same standard, that is a win. Transport is not the only factor, but at the margins it is a lever you can pull without design compromise. For bulky items with lower value density, like drywall or framing lumber, supplier distance matters a lot. Work with the contractor to coordinate fewer, fuller deliveries. Every extra run in a box truck loaded at 10 percent capacity adds to congestion, emissions, and schedule risk. Design for longevity and change Nothing is as sustainable as not replacing things. A kitchen designed to be refaced in 15 years, with standard cabinet sizes and classic proportions, keeps materials out of the dumpster. Choose surfaces that can be refinished, not only wiped. In baths, use tile patterns that will not look tired when trends shift. Put blocking in walls now for future grab bars, fold‑down seats, or shower glass, even if you do not need them this year. Think about service access. A heat pump water heater that requires a herculean effort to swap will be replaced late, not maintained, and that undermines its efficiency promise. In a home renovation that touches the electrical panel, build in spare capacity and label circuits clearly. Future you will thank present you. Budget, incentives, and where payback matters Not every green choice has a simple payback, but many do. Air sealing and attic insulation are often the best dollar for dollar moves. Induction cooking does not have a payback in the narrow sense, yet it improves indoor air and safety immediately. A heat pump water heater usually pays back within a few years in typical electricity markets and becomes a big win when paired with rooftop solar. Incentives change fast. Federal credits for efficient equipment, heat pumps, and panel upgrades have been in play in recent years, and many utilities add rebates for HVAC, water heaters, and weatherization. I avoid quoting specific amounts because they vary week to week and county to county. The point is to pick a remodeling company that tracks current incentives and can document equipment efficiencies. A mediocre install with a rebate is still mediocre. A right‑sized, well commissioned system with or without a rebate is the outcome you want. When you compare bids, ask for alternates that isolate sustainable choices. For example, show the delta for mineral wool over fiberglass, dense‑pack cellulose over batts, a heat pump water heater over resistance, or induction over gas with the necessary electrical work. Tie the alternates to performance outcomes. If mineral wool reduces sound transfer to the bedroom below the kitchen, that has quality‑of‑life value beyond R‑value. The estimate and the contract tell a story Sustainable projects tend to go better when the estimate is transparent. Look for line items, not blobs. Allowances should be realistic for the caliber of product you expect. If the bid says 2,000 dollars for all tile in a 120 square foot bathroom with a mosaic niche and a bench, there is a surprise coming. Ask the estimator to include model numbers for key fixtures and equipment. Early clarity reduces change orders. Documentation matters after the dust settles. Ask for closeout materials: finish schedules, paint formulas, appliance manuals, filter sizes and locations, equipment serial numbers, and recommended maintenance intervals. If there was a blower door test, keep the reports. If there were photos of waterproofing and air sealing, save them. A small digital turnover package costs little and pays for itself when you need to replace a filter or touch up a door panel in three years. Certifications can help, but proof beats logos Some companies carry certifications such as LEED AP staff, B Corp, or specific healthy materials training. Those can be good signals, but I weigh them against job photos, references, and the way a superintendent talks about sequencing. I trust a foreman who can explain why we air seal a top plate before insulating more than I trust a website badge. Product certifications help too. GREENGUARD Gold, FSC, FloorScore, and WaterSense each target different parts of the problem. None is a cure‑all. A WaterSense faucet installed with a 30‑foot dead‑end hot water run still wastes water. An FSC cabinet sprayed with a high‑VOC lacquer will smell for weeks. Keep your eye on the whole system. Red flags that deserve a pause If a contractor dismisses deconstruction as a waste of time without explaining site constraints, that is a signal. If they propose spray foam in a wall assembly without addressing drying paths and climate, be cautious. If they scoff at induction because “real cooks use gas,” ask yourself how open they are to proven improvements. If they cannot show past projects where a homeowner asked for low‑VOC products and how they delivered, it may be a stretch for them now. None of these is a deal breaker alone, but patterns matter. On the flip side, be wary of greenwashing. Bamboo flooring installed over a damp slab without vapor control will cup and fail early. Reclaimed wood used without proper milling or kiln‑drying can move wildly and off‑gas old finishes when sanded. A good remodeling company treats sustainability as craft, not marketing. How this plays out room by room Kitchen projects concentrate decisions. An induction cooktop with a recirculating hood and a high‑capture insert can make sense in an airtight condo, but in a detached home with existing ductwork, a ducted hood to the exterior still wins. Cabinet boxes with NAF cores and waterborne finishes cost more than the cheapest imports, but the difference often narrows when you compare apples to apples on hardware and customization. Under‑cabinet LED lighting at 2700 to 3000K reduces energy and improves task visibility with a soft feel. For flooring, wood finished in place with a low‑VOC catalyzed waterborne finish can be spot‑repaired and refreshed without a full refinish. Bathrooms live and die by moisture control. A sloped, fully waterproofed shower with a robust fan set on a 30‑minute timer will outlast fancy finishes. On a bathroom remodeling project last spring, we placed the fan directly over the shower, specced a quiet unit, and wired a delay timer. The owner runs it automatically after each use and reports zero fogged mirrors, even with two teenagers. We used porcelain tile that looks like limestone and avoided sealing headaches. The countertop was a sintered stone that shrugs off hair dye and hot curling irons. The plumber installed a thermostatic mixing valve to maintain safe outlet temperatures despite the low flow head. For whole‑home renovation scopes, the structure and envelope come into play. If you are replacing siding, consider a continuous insulation layer and a ventilated rain screen. It adds labor but transforms comfort and durability. If you are touching the roof, coordinate vents, solar standoffs if you might add PV later, and attic insulation depth. Stacking trades in the right order avoids rework, which is the most unsustainable thing of all. A practical path to a better project Sustainable remodeling thrives on early decisions and honest trade‑offs. Share your priorities with the bidders. If indoor air quality is your top concern, say so, and be ready to allocate budget to ventilation, low‑VOC finishes, and dust control. If carbon is your top concern, spend time on materials and electrification. If cost control is paramount, pick the two or three highest impact moves and do them well rather than sprinkling green options randomly. The best remodeling company partners do three things consistently. They educate without lecturing, they quantify when possible, and they protect your future options. That might look like showing two countertop options with different embodied carbon and maintenance needs, providing a small energy model for HVAC choices, or running a dedicated conduit from the panel to the range location so you can shift to induction later. Small foresight, big payoffs. When you walk a site with a potential contractor, notice the bins, the labels, the air scrubbers, the way materials are stacked and protected. Ask to see the last three projects where clients requested sustainable upgrades and what went right, what went sideways, and what they would do differently now. The candor in that conversation is a better predictor of your outcome than a thick sustainability section in a proposal. You do not need a perfect project to have a sustainable one. You need a team that listens, explains, and builds with care. Kitchen, bath, or whole home, that is the recipe that lasts.

Open-Concept Kitchen Remodeling: Pros, Cons, and Costs

Open floor plans changed the way many homes live. Walls come down, light and people flow, and the kitchen becomes the social center. When it is done well, the space feels bigger without adding a square foot. When it is not, you inherit echoes, lingering cooking smells, and a hard time finding a quiet place for a video call. The decision to open a kitchen is rarely just stylistic. It affects structure, mechanical systems, daily routines, and long-term value. As a contractor and designer, I have watched families thrive in an open kitchen, and I have also helped a few add walls back. The difference almost always comes down to planning, especially around structure, ventilation, storage, and realistic budget allowances. Here is what to weigh, what it costs in real numbers, and where open concept shines or stumbles. What “open concept” usually means In practice, most homeowners mean removing one or two walls to connect the kitchen to a dining room, family room, or both. That typically includes: Taking down at least one load-bearing or partition wall and replacing it with a concealed or exposed beam. Reworking electrical, lighting, and possibly HVAC to suit a larger continuous space. Extending finished flooring for a seamless look. Reconfiguring cabinets and adding an island or peninsula to anchor the kitchen in the open room. Sometimes the plan also shifts doorways, adds a patio door for light, or pulls the powder room and pantry into a new layout. Each of these decisions carries cost and code implications, which I will get to shortly. The promise and the trade Open plans make entertaining easier and weekday life more efficient. The cook is not isolated. Parents can keep an eye on homework or toddlers while dinner simmers. A wider view to the backyard increases connection to the outdoors. Natural light moves farther, especially if the newly opened rooms line up windows on two or three sides. The trade is control. A closed kitchen corrals noise, smells, and visual clutter. Open plans put your sink, dishes, and countertop appliances on stage. Without careful planning, you will hear the blender during a Zoom call in the family room and smell last night’s fish at breakfast. I advise clients to try a no-demo trial: live for a week with a temporary barrier removed, if possible. Sometimes you can take down a small section of wall, or even set up a mock opening with painter’s tape and furniture rearranged, to understand sightlines and traffic. The structural reality behind those pretty photos Walls carry loads. Before anyone swings a sledgehammer, a structural assessment comes first. Expect these steps: Confirm whether the wall is load-bearing or holds plumbing and vents. A quick look in the basement or attic often gives the answer, but do not guess. A structural engineer spends a few hundred to a couple thousand dollars to size beams correctly. That is money well spent. Choose a beam type. Laminated veneer lumber, steel I-beams, or a built-up wood beam are common. An LVL beam sized for a typical 12 to 16 foot opening runs a few thousand dollars for materials. Steel may be necessary for longer spans or tight headroom, and installation requires more coordination. Plan for posts and footings. Removing a wall often means adding posts at the ends of the new opening. Those loads travel through floors into the foundation. Sometimes that means pouring new footings in a basement. Skipping this step leads to sagging floors and cracks that show up a year later. On one project, we opened a 14 foot span between a kitchen and dining room. The second floor stacked right above, so the engineer called for a double LVL and new point loads to the basement. We had to cut the slab and pour two footings. That added three days and around $3,500. No one sees footings in the glossy after photos, but they are the quiet heroes of a sound remodel. Mechanical systems grow with the room Ventilation becomes more important when the kitchen is not contained. A range hood that merely recirculates through a charcoal filter will not cut it in an open plan. You want a ducted hood that exhausts to the exterior. Sizing and noise ratings matter: Target a capture efficiency that suits your cooktop. For gas ranges or cooks who pan-sear and stir-fry, 600 to 900 CFM is typical. For induction, you can often come down a bit. Keep duct runs short and straight. Every elbow reduces performance. Check local code for make-up air requirements. In many regions, any hood above 400 CFM calls for a make-up air system, which balances pressure and keeps the furnace or water heater drafting safely. That can add $800 to $2,000. Heating and cooling also need attention. Removing a wall alters airflow. Existing supply registers that once served a small room now feed a larger one. You may need to add or relocate supplies and returns, or consider a ductless mini-split if the open space tends to run hot with southern exposure. A competent remodeling company will bring in an HVAC pro to balance the system, not just move a vent to “somewhere near the island.” Acoustics, flooring, and the feel underfoot Open rooms echo. Hard surfaces stack up: drywall, wood or tile floors, stone counters. When you remove a wall, you remove sound absorption. To keep the space pleasant, blend soft finishes and strategic materials. Area rugs do more than add color. Cork underlayment under hardwood floors softens footfall. Upholstered seating near the kitchen dampens sound. If you have a TV across from the island, consider acoustic panels disguised as art on the opposite wall. Flooring is a practical cost driver. If the kitchen has tile and the adjoining room has wood, deciding whether to unify flooring affects budget and schedule. Patching hardwood across a removed wall takes skill to weave in boards so the repair disappears. Expect around $10 to $18 per square foot to feather in and refinish, more for premium species. If you run new prefinished planks across old rooms, plan for transitions at doorways and a slight lip where thicknesses differ. Storage and sightlines determine daily happiness The best open kitchens hide clutter in plain sight. That sounds contradictory until you visit a home with a well-planned island, a walk-in or cabinet pantry, and a landing zone by the garage door. The dishwasher opens without trapping someone at the sink, and the trash pull-out sits within arm’s reach of the prep area, not across the aisle. Deep drawers beat most lower cabinets for pots, mixing bowls, and small appliances. A tall cabinet pantry with roll-outs holds more than open shelves while keeping messes invisible. Open shelving looks airy on Instagram, but it collects dust and exposes visual noise, especially when https://beaupfex204.wordcanopy.com/posts/how-to-choose-the-right-remodeling-company-for-your-project-3 it faces a living room. Treat the island as both a workspace and a room divider. A 42 to 48 inch aisle on the working side keeps traffic clear behind the cook. Water at the island helps, but a prep sink is enough in many layouts, and it frees you from running plumbing through the slab in older homes. Lighting layers make the room With a wall gone, one central light cannot carry the space. Create a plan with layers: General lighting: evenly spaced recessed fixtures or low-glare surface mounts. Aim for even foot-candle levels so tasks do not cast harsh shadows. Task lighting: pendants over the island, under-cabinet lighting at the counters. LED strips with high CRI make food look like food. Accent lighting: inside glass cabinets, above cabinets for a soft wash, or toe-kick lighting for night movement. Most homes from the 1960s through the 1990s have limited circuits in the kitchen. When you open things up, take the chance to upgrade electrical. Dedicated small-appliance circuits, GFCI and AFCI protection, and plenty of outlets prevent nuisance trips and make the space safe. Plan junction boxes and switching carefully so you are not walking across the room to dim the dining pendants. Resale value, perception, and when openness backfires Real estate agents like the way open spaces photograph and show. Buyers can imagine flexible furniture placement, and families with young kids often prize sightlines. That said, buyers who cook a lot sometimes prefer a semi-open plan that screens mess and isolates odors. In urban condos, full openness can make the only living space feel chaotic. Market context matters. In some suburbs, an open kitchen that spills into a two-story great room is a selling point. In historic neighborhoods, removing original walls might hurt value if it erases character. Appraisals rarely itemize the premium for an open plan, but well executed kitchen remodeling projects tend to recoup a solid portion of cost when combined with quality finishes and timeless layout choices. If resale is within five years, keep finishes neutral, not bland, and focus budget on functional upgrades that buyers feel right away: better storage, quality appliances, efficient lighting, and clean sightlines. Realistic cost ranges and what drives them Costs vary by region. Labor in a coastal metro runs higher than in a smaller market, and permitting can add weeks. Here is what most homeowners encounter when they open a kitchen, based on recent projects in mixed-cost regions: Structural engineering and drawings: $500 to $2,500, higher if you need stamped plans for the city or HOA. Demolition and protection: $1,000 to $4,000. Occupied homes take more time to protect. Beam and framing for a typical 10 to 16 foot opening: $3,500 to $12,000 including materials and labor. Steel for longer spans can push this higher. Electrical upgrade and lighting: $2,500 to $8,000 depending on fixture count, panel capacity, and switching complexity. HVAC modifications: $600 to $3,000 for duct moves and balancing. Add $2,500 to $5,000 if a new mini-split is the right answer. Ventilation and ducting to exterior: $800 to $2,500. Make-up air, if required, adds $800 to $2,000. Flooring patching or replacement across rooms: $1,500 to $12,000 depending on square footage and material. Cabinetry and counters in a typical kitchen renovation: $15,000 to $60,000 for stock to semi-custom, $60,000 and up for custom millwork and stone. Appliances: $4,000 to $25,000 based on brand tier and whether you panel the fridge and dishwasher. Permits and inspections: $200 to $2,000. Painting and finishing: $1,500 to $6,000. Put together, a modest open-concept kitchen renovation might land in the $45,000 to $75,000 range in many markets. Mid-range projects that involve structural work, new cabinets, and upgraded systems often run $75,000 to $130,000. High-end designs in expensive areas can reach $150,000 to $300,000, particularly with steel spans, custom cabinetry, and luxury appliances. Opening the plan tends to add 10 to 25 percent over a similar closed-kitchen project because of structural and finish integration across more square footage. A combined look at advantages and drawbacks Social connection and sightlines vs. Noise and odors: Removing walls improves togetherness, but it also exposes the home to kitchen sounds and smells unless you invest in good ventilation and soft finishes. Light and perceived space vs. Storage walls lost: The room feels larger as daylight reaches deeper. You also lose upper cabinet runs that used to live on removed walls, so storage planning must work harder. Flexible entertaining vs. Visual clutter: Islands double as buffets and homework zones. Without habits and places to stash daily mess, the main living area can look untidy. Easier supervision vs. Fewer quiet nooks: Parents can watch kids while they cook. Guests, students, or remote workers may miss a separable room for calls or reading. Resale appeal vs. Context mismatch: Many buyers like openness. In historic or compact homes, a semi-open approach can better fit the architecture and neighborhood expectations. Timelines and how to survive the remodel Most open-concept kitchen renovations take 6 to 12 weeks once permits are in hand. Structural work is early, then mechanical rough-ins, then inspections, drywall, cabinets, counters, and finishes. Lead times drive pacing. Stone counters often add a 1 to 2 week gap after template. Custom cabinets can push the schedule by 8 to 14 weeks from order to install. Plan a temporary kitchen. A folding table, an induction hot plate, a microwave, and a small fridge in the dining room carry you a long way. If demolition opens the house to dust, good contractors build zipper walls, run air scrubbers, and clean daily. Pets need a safe zone. So do toddlers. I block off job areas with positive latches and set predictable work hours so families know when quiet is possible. Permits, codes, and inspections protect you Any time you touch structure or systems, involve the city. Inspections can feel like hurdles, but they save headaches later. Framing, electrical, mechanical, and final inspections create a record that the work met code. That helps during resale and with insurance. A note on condos and townhomes: you may face HOA rules and additional engineering to address common walls and shared systems. Some buildings restrict ducting through exterior walls. In that case, consider downdraft ventilation paired with an induction cooktop, or consult about make-up air within the unit. Elevator bookings for deliveries can also add time and coordination. Where a semi-open plan shines Not every family wants a stadium kitchen. Alternatives offer many benefits of openness with fewer compromises: A widened cased opening preserves a sense of room definition while expanding sightlines. A half wall with a wide pass-through keeps some storage and screens counters from the living area. Interior windows or a glass partition borrow light without sharing every sound. Pocket or barn doors give you the option to close off the kitchen during messy prep, then slide open for gatherings. In one 1930s Tudor, we resisted the urge to erase every wall. We widened the dining room opening to 8 feet and added a glass transom that echoed original details. The result felt airy and period-correct, with better function and zero regret. Working with the right remodeling company Open-plan projects cross trades. The best outcomes happen when one team coordinates engineering, framing, electrical, HVAC, cabinets, counters, and finishes. If you are interviewing a remodeling company for kitchen remodeling or broader home renovation work, ask for: A clear scope that explains structural assumptions and allowances for unknowns behind walls. A plan for dust control, daily cleanup, and protection of existing finishes. A lighting and ventilation strategy, not just fixture counts. A cabinet and storage plan that replaces lost wall space. References for similar projects, not just bathroom remodeling or bathroom renovation work. Cheapest bids often skip engineering or under-allow for electrical and HVAC. Those costs reappear as change orders. A realistic proposal that budgets for structure and systems is usually the better value. Budget planning, contingencies, and cost control Even careful plans uncover surprises. Hidden plumbing stacks, oddball framing, or undersized electrical panels add work. Build a 10 to 15 percent contingency into your budget. Spend it on invisible quality first. If money remains, upgrade a finish you touch every day, like drawer hardware or under-cabinet lights with dimmers. You can control costs without compromising longevity: Keep plumbing in roughly the same locations. Moving a sink across the room adds expense, especially on slab foundations. Choose semi-custom cabinets with interior upgrades rather than full custom boxes if your layout is standard. Use a durable mid-range quartz for most counters, and reserve one statement slab for the island if you crave drama. Phase flooring if needed, but plan transitions neatly so it looks intentional. Decide appliances early. Cabinet openings depend on them, and last-minute swaps ripple through the schedule. Safety and daily use details that matter Rounded island corners spare hips in tight aisles. Outlet placement on the island sides keeps cords tidy. If you have little kids, lockable knife drawers and a toe-kick step-stool create independence without risk. If you host often, think through beverage service. A narrow undercounter fridge near the living area holds seltzers and wine so guests do not crowd the main fridge. Plan garbage and recycling capacity for how you live. In open plans, a too-small bin overflows in the line of sight. A double 35 quart pull-out next to the sink covers most households. If you compost, give it a defined spot with a tight lid and an easy path to the outside bin. A brief cost checklist before you commit Structure: Is there a clear path for beam, posts, and any new footings, with an engineer sizing members based on loads and spans? Venting: Can a code-compliant ducted hood reach an exterior wall or roof with minimal elbows, and will make-up air be required? Electrical: Does your panel have capacity for new circuits, and have you planned dedicated circuits for appliances and layered lighting? HVAC: Will the existing system heat and cool the enlarged room evenly, or do you need additional supplies, returns, or a mini-split? Flooring: Can you seamlessly patch or plan a full refinish to avoid obvious transitions where the wall once stood? Final thought from the field Open-concept kitchen remodeling succeeds when it starts with how you live, not with a photo. Walk through a day in your current kitchen. Where do you drop mail, charge devices, chop vegetables, and serve breakfast? Which walls block function rather than just view? Put budget where it makes the biggest difference: structure done right, ventilation that clears the air, lighting that flatters, and storage that swallows daily clutter. Whether you land on fully open, partly open, or selectively open, treat the kitchen as both a workspace and a social space. Do that, and the plan will earn its keep long after the last contractor leaves.

Small Bathroom Remodeling: Big Impact with Limited Square Footage

A small bathroom asks you to make a series of precise choices. Every inch has a job. Get those choices right, and the room feels calm, efficient, and even generous. Get them wrong, and mornings turn into a shuffle of elbows and steamy mirrors. I have designed and managed more than a hundred small bathroom projects, from 30-square-foot powder rooms to tight 5 by 7 full baths in prewar buildings. The same lessons repeat: measure carefully, respect the envelope, and pick materials that carry their weight. Start with the box you have Grab a tape and graph paper. Note the exact interior dimensions, ceiling height, and where walls bow or out-of-square corners eat space. Record the rough locations of drains, supply lines, vents, and any radiators or baseboard heat. Take photos of the shutoff valves and existing traps. If you are in a condo or co-op, sketch what is below and above the bathroom, because structural limits and shared stacks affect what you can move. Older homes often hide oddities, from furring strips that steal an inch to lead bends on toilet drains. On a 5 by 8 bath, a single inch matters. If demo reveals a 1 by 3 furring strip behind the tub, reclaiming that thickness can convert a tight shower into a comfortable one. Ceiling height informs storage and lighting. If you have 8 feet or more, explore a taller vanity mirror or stacked cabinets. In low-ceiling spaces at 7 feet or under, low profile lighting and a light palette keep the room from feeling cramped. What the layout will let you do There are three fixed points in most small baths: the toilet centerline, the shower or tub drain, and the door swing. Moving any one of them increases cost and risk. That does not mean you cannot, only that you should know the https://collinpfne241.cavandoragh.org/eco-friendly-kitchen-renovation-tips-for-a-greener-home trade-offs. Toilets tie into a larger waste stack and a vent. Shifting a toilet even 6 inches can involve reframing, re-pitching the waste line at 1/4 inch per foot, and adjusting the vent path. On slab, it may require trenching concrete. In wood-framed houses, it is more feasible but still requires planning. Showers and tubs offer more flexibility. A 60-inch tub niche is a common standard. Replacing it with a 60 by 32 walk-in shower frees elbow room and storage niches, while a 60 by 30 pan with a clear glass panel keeps the floor feeling continuous. On the smallest baths, a neo-angle or curved corner shower can buy you valuable passage width, provided your local code allows its door swing and egress clearance. Doors complicate everything. Inward swinging doors collide with knees and vanities. If your framing allows it, a pocket door solves this, but it demands a straight, plumb wall and the absence of electrical or plumbing in the cavity. Barn doors can work in bedrooms, but in a bathroom the gaps compromise privacy. If a swing door must stay, think about reversing the swing to land on a blank wall, not over the toilet. Fixtures that fit small rooms without feeling small A wall-hung toilet saves 6 to 8 inches in floor depth and makes cleaning easier. The in-wall carrier adds cost and needs a 2 by 6 wall or a thickened chase, but the visual calm of a continuous floor line has real impact. Choose a reputable carrier system, because repairs later should not mean opening tile. Vanities come in many sizes, but depth matters more than width in tiny rooms. A 16 to 18 inch deep vanity feels slim yet still holds a trap and a drawer. Wall-hung vanities lighten the visual load and create a sliver under them for a scale or a small stool. If a standard depth looks bulky, pair a shallow vanity with a surface-mounted P-trap designed to look intentional. Round vessel sinks steal counter space and splash; a low-profile rectangle in the 16 to 20 inch range keeps water where it belongs. Tub to shower conversions change daily life. If baths are rare in your household, a 36 by 60 curbless shower with a single glass panel opens the room and reduces tripping risk. Curbless installations require precise subfloor planning and a linear drain to maintain slope without creating a hump. In second-floor baths over wood framing, this usually means sistering joists and installing a recessed shower tray. It is not a casual DIY project, but a capable remodeling company does it often and can bring the right tile backer, membrane, and slope details. Storage that earns its keep Never default to a bulky linen cabinet that eats floor space. In a tight bath, storage should disappear into walls or ride the verticals. Recessed niches above toilets make good use of 14.5 inches between studs. A mirrored medicine cabinet that is 4 inches deep, ideally recessed, doubles a mirror’s function and holds everything you reach for daily. Tall, narrow cabinets that sit on a vanity can work if the mirror still gets enough width. Open shelves look pretty on install day, then turn cluttered. If you love the look, keep one shelf open for plants or rolled towels, and give everything else a door. Think about humidity. Solid wood swells. MDF hates repeated steam. Marine-grade plywood boxes with a sturdy veneer hold up best. In rental units, I have seen cheap cabinets sag within a year. In owner-occupied homes with good ventilation, a high quality lacquer or laminate cabinet stays stable. Light, color, and the mirror trick that never gets old Light is the cheapest way to make a small room feel larger. Layer it. Bright, shadow-free task lighting at the mirror helps with makeup and shaving. Avoid a single downlight that casts facial shadows. Side sconces at eye level, or a backlit mirror, produce even light. An overhead can turn the whole room on, and a small, dedicated light in the shower keeps that corner from becoming a cave. A large mirror above the vanity reflects more than your face. In one brownstone bath, we ran a mirror from vanity top to ceiling and within days, the homeowner reported it felt like the wall moved back a foot. Keep a tight silicone joint and a clean edge reveal. If the mirror runs wall to wall, an outlet cutout must be planned early. Color does not have to be white. Pale grays, muted sage, or a soft clay tile add personality without shrinking the room. Glossy tile reflects light, matte tile hides water spots and fingerprints but looks flatter. A bright ceiling, even just two shades lighter than the walls, pulls the eye up. Grout tone changes the read of the tile field. Light grout with light tile blurs lines; dark grout outlines each piece. Waterproofing and ventilation, where durability is won or lost Water is relentless. Grout is not a sealer. Rely on membranes, not hope. For shower walls, a foam board or cement board with a continuous waterproof membrane over it, seams taped, corners treated with preformed pieces, and penetrations sealed with gaskets, creates a durable shell. On floors, a bonded membrane like a sheet or liquid-applied product ties into the drain flange. Bench seats and niches need extra care, with slope back to the shower. A tiler who simply paints a bit of red goo around a niche will create a hidden time bomb. Ventilation protects the room and everything nearby. Measure the room volume and size the fan at a minimum of 1 CFM per square foot, then go up a tier if you have a long or complex duct run. For a 5 by 8 bath, 80 to 110 CFM works well. A humidity-sensing fan keeps air moving after showers. Duct to the exterior, never into an attic. If you have a window, use it, but do not rely on it in winter. In older urban buildings, venting can be tricky. If a direct exterior duct is impossible, a recirculating unit with a charcoal filter will move air but will not remove moisture. Consider a continuous low-speed fan that keeps humidity in check. Check building rules and hire an electrician familiar with the house’s wiring limits. Materials that look right and wear hard Stone is beautiful, but in a small bath it can quickly look busy. Large-format porcelain tile, 24 by 24 or 12 by 24, reduces grout lines and simplifies cleaning. If you want the warmth of stone, choose a porcelain with a good print and a slight texture to avoid skating on wet floors. Mosaic sheets can add interest on a shower floor, where small pieces follow slope better and give bare feet grip. Penny rounds or 2-inch hex are classics. Wall tile at full height protects against spray and makes the room feel more finished. If budget is tight, run tile at least to 48 inches around the room and full height in the shower. Use a clean metal edge or a bullnose for a crisp termination. Painted drywall above tile should be a high quality, washable finish with a mild sheen. Countertops should not chip at the first dropped razor. Quartz is consistent and low maintenance. Solid-surface materials with coved backsplashes eliminate a silicone joint behind the faucet, a notorious grime trap. If you lean to natural stone, a honed finish hides etches better than polished. Hardware and finishes work best when limited to two or three tones. Matching everything to a T is not necessary, but a plan helps. Brushed nickel faucets with matte black cabinet pulls work fine if mirrors or lights quietly tie them together. In coastal areas, unlacquered brass holds up well in a vented room, developing a patina that hides fingerprints. Glass that opens the room A clear glass shower panel or door keeps sightlines open. If privacy is a concern, a fluted or lightly frosted panel still lets light through while muting views. Frameless glass looks clean, but it demands plumb walls and true corners. A good fabricator will template after tile, not guess measurements. Silicone joints must be neat and continuous at the base. For very tight rooms, a fixed panel that stops short of the showerhead keeps water in and circulation open. Hinged doors swinging out are safer during falls, but in some layouts a sliding door is the only option. Modern sliders with small rollers and a bottom guide rail are far better than older tracks that catch grime. The hidden work: plumbing, power, and heat Small baths often sit over finished spaces. That increases the premium on avoiding leaks. Upgrading supply lines to PEX or Type L copper, replacing old angle stops with quarter-turn valves, and installing a new tub or shower valve at proper depth are not glamorous, but they make the bathroom reliable. If your home predates pressure balancing, a new mixer prevents scalds when a toilet elsewhere flushes. Electrical code expects a dedicated 20-amp circuit for bathroom receptacles and a GFCI-protected outlet within 3 feet of the vanity. If you want a bidet seat, plan for a nearby outlet. Heat matters too. Electric radiant heat mats under tile make winter mornings comfortable and dry floors faster. They only add about 1/8 inch plus thinset, and the thermostat can also function as a floor sensor to avoid overheating. If the house uses baseboard heat, coordinate trim profiles so the vanity does not block convection. Toe-kick heaters tied to a hot water loop are compact and keep that corner useful. Accessibility and aging in place without a clinical feel Grab bars can be beautiful. If you are opening walls, install blocking now, even if you will add bars later. Position vertical blocks near the shower control and horizontal blocks on the back wall where hands naturally reach. A hand shower on a slide bar doubles as a grab surface in a pinch, but it is not a rated support. Choose bars with hidden mounts and a finish that matches other hardware. Thresholds trip people. A curbless shower is ideal, but if it is not feasible, keep the curb to 2 inches or less and use a contrasting edge tile so feet see the change. A comfort-height toilet around 17 to 19 inches tall helps knees. Lever handles beat round knobs with wet hands. Budget, schedule, and where money has the most impact A basic small bathroom remodel that keeps all fixtures in place might range from 12,000 to 25,000 dollars in many markets, largely driven by finish choices and local labor rates. Move plumbing, specify high-end tile or custom glass, and costs climb to 30,000 to 50,000 dollars. In dense urban markets with strict rules and union labor, higher numbers are common. If you are already planning kitchen remodeling or a broader home renovation, batching work can save trips and mobilization fees. A capable remodeling company will sequence trades across bathrooms and a kitchen renovation so the tile crew and plumber are not playing ping pong between sites. A typical timeline looks like this: design and ordering, 2 to 6 weeks depending on how decisive you are and lead times for tile and fixtures. Permitting, 1 to 4 weeks depending on jurisdiction. On-site work, 2 to 5 weeks for a small bath, with demo and rough-in in week one, inspections mid-project, tile and finishes in weeks two and three, and glass templating near the end. Frameless glass often adds a 1 to 2 week lag for fabrication, so plan for a temporary curtain if you need to use the shower. If you must phase a project, spend first on waterproofing, ventilation, and reliable plumbing valves. Pretty lights and mirrors can swap later. Fixing a failed shower pan after you have painted is a painful do-over. When to DIY and when to call pros DIY can shine at painting, hardware swaps, and even setting simple tile if you have patience and a good wet saw. Where DIY trips people is waterproofing details, shower pan slopes, and delicate scribing of tile to crooked walls. Electrical and plumbing rough-ins often require permits and inspections. If you choose to do some work yourself, split the job so the remodeling company handles the envelope - pan, membranes, rough-in, wallboard - and you manage finishes and paint. That way you own visible tweaks without risking leaks in the walls. Be honest about time. A weekend demo turns into a long month if you discover wet subfloors or crumbling plaster behind tile. Rentals complicate schedules. If the bath is the only one in the house, build a temporary plan for showers elsewhere or a portable solution. Working with a remodeling company Good contractors do three things well in small spaces: plan the sequence, protect the home, and communicate surprises. A clear scope defines who provides what, from tile edge trim to the mirror. With long lead times on specialty items, ask the company to verify rough-in specs before walls close. It is painful to discover the vanity light box sits an inch too high for the mirror you just fell in love with. Permits matter even in small projects. Inspections catch missing GFCI protection or an undersized fan. Insurance matters too, especially in multi-family buildings where one leak affects three neighbors. The interaction between bathroom remodeling and kitchen renovation is real in stacked plumbing walls, so coordination across trades and spaces saves money. Five small moves with outsized impact Swap a bulky vanity for a wall-hung unit, gain visible floor and easier cleaning. Replace a shower curtain with a fixed glass panel, open sightlines and let light reach the back wall. Install a backlit mirror, create even task lighting and a nightlight without extra fixtures. Choose a larger-format floor tile in a light, warm tone, reduce grout lines and visually widen the room. Recess a tall medicine cabinet, hide the daily clutter and free counter space. A short planning checklist Measure everything twice, including rough plumbing heights and door swings. Confirm venting path and size a real exhaust fan to the room volume. Order tile and fixtures before demo, avoid idle time and rush substitutions. Decide now on glass type, hinge direction, and door clearances. Add blocking in walls for future accessories, even if you are not installing them yet. Two quick case notes from the field A couple in a 1950s ranch had a 5 by 8 bath with a tub, small vanity, and a narrow doorway. They rarely took baths and hated the curtain that dragged across guests while brushing teeth. We removed the tub and built a 36 by 60 shower with a single fixed glass panel and a linear drain at the back. A 24-inch wall-hung vanity with a shallow depth gave room for two people to pass. The mirror ran to the ceiling, and we placed the light as a backlit border. The fan went from a rattly 50 CFM to a quiet 110 CFM with a humidity sensor. They texted a week later, thrilled that morning traffic was no longer a bump-and-apology routine. In a prewar apartment, the co-op rules banned moving wet areas. The tub had to stay, and walls were brittle plaster. We swapped a heavy tiled soffit for a clean ceiling with low profile LEDs, then lined the walls to true with cement board, careful not to fatten them more than necessary. The client wanted storage without a linen cabinet. We recessed a 30-inch wide, 5-inch deep medicine cabinet and a niche above the toilet. A slim, 16-inch deep vanity with drawers replaced a clumsy door base. The room did not grow, but it finally felt composed. Pitfalls that sabotage small baths Do not oversize fixtures. A 30-inch deep vanity might look luxe on a showroom floor, but it pinches a 5-foot room. Respect clearances around toilets - 15 inches minimum from centerline to any side obstruction - and never cheat it in a real build. Avoid busy patterns on every surface. Pick one hero, a feature wall of tile or a patterned floor, and keep the rest quiet. Be wary of cheap glass hardware and towel bars anchored into drywall alone. In a small space, everything gets bumped harder and more often. Use proper anchors or hit blocking. Plan outlet placement with cords in mind. Hair dryers and electric toothbrush chargers need a home that does not force wires across the sink. I often tuck a two-gang outlet inside a medicine cabinet rated for it or low on the side of a vanity with a grommeted pass-through. Maintenance that pays back Seal grout if the tile requires it, and re-seal as recommended. Wipe down glass after showers with a squeegee; it takes 30 seconds and prevents mineral buildup. Keep a silent, slim trash can and a soft-close toilet seat to cut noise at night. Swap fan filters or clean the grille every few months. If you installed a bidet seat, change the water filter on schedule. Small habits protect the work you just invested in. Tying it into the bigger picture Many people touch a bathroom first, then tackle a kitchen. Others begin with kitchen remodeling and later circle back to baths. There is logic both ways. Bathrooms can be quieter test beds for finishes and contractors, and they fix daily annoyances fast. Kitchens determine the home’s center of gravity and often trigger structural or electrical upgrades that benefit nearby bathrooms too. If you are planning a whole home renovation, map the plumbing and venting as a system. Shared stacks, attic runs, and the main electrical panel all connect decisions across spaces. A cohesive plan reduces odd transitions, like a black faucet in the bath and a chrome one in the next room, and it streamlines scheduling for your remodeling company. What small can do A small bathroom will not grow with wishful thinking, but it will carry more comfort than you expect if you focus on fundamentals. Tight waterproofing, a strong fan, and the right fixtures make it reliable. Smart lighting, a generous mirror, and a few honest materials make it feel larger than its footprint. When space is limited, success is rarely about a single wow piece. It is the sum of twenty careful decisions that add up to easy mornings and a room that asks for nothing.

Family-Friendly Bathroom Renovation Tips for Durability and Design

Families ask a lot of a bathroom. It has to handle bath time theatrics, rugged school mornings, and the quiet minutes after bedtime when someone finally gets to soak. Designing for that range takes more than pretty fixtures. You need a floor that will not flinch at puddles, a vanity that can take toothpaste abuse, and storage that keeps little hands out of harm. Put durability and design on equal footing, and the space will not just look good on day one, it will hold together under real use. Start with the way your family actually lives Before picking finishes, map the daily rhythm. A bathroom that serves two preschoolers looks different from one doing double duty for a teen and a toddler. That matters for everything from traffic patterns to how many towels you can realistically keep dry. I often ask clients to walk me through a week: who showers first, where the laundry basket lands, how many hair tools are plugged in at once, which way people reach for toilet paper. Small habits drive big design choices. If mornings feel like a crowded hallway, do not default to a single-sink vanity. Two sinks help, but so can a longer single basin with two faucets, which saves counter space and simplifies cleanup. If bath time still involves toys, consider a deeper tub with a level rim that doubles as a perch for a parent, plus a handheld shower to rinse hair quickly. For families who rotate guest visits with grandparents, a curbless shower paired with a freestanding tub can split duty well, keeping the space nimble without sacrificing accessibility. A simple planning checklist to prevent rework Define who will use the bathroom in the next five to ten years, not just now. Measure storage needs by category, towels, cleaning supplies, bath toys, cosmetics, first aid, and note which items must live out of kids’ reach. Confirm power and data needs, from shaver outlets to smart mirrors, with circuits sized for hair tools. Decide what can get wet, then design containment, splash lines, shower glass height, and ventilation strength. Set a maintenance budget in time, who cleans grout, reseals stone, and replaces filters, so you choose materials you can actually care for. That last point rarely gets proper attention. If no one wants to scrub grout weekly, pick large-format tiles with narrow joints and a high-quality urethane or epoxy grout. It costs more up front and repays you in weekends saved. The floor that forgives puddles and play Floors bear the brunt of family life. Water, grit from the yard, dropped toys, and the occasional bottle of nail polish. Porcelain tile remains the all-around champ because it is dense, low absorption, and hard to chip. In kids’ baths I like tiles in the 12 by 24 inch range laid in a third-offset. You cut grout lines by half compared to smaller formats, but still get enough traction if you choose a matte or honed finish with a DCOF around 0.42 or better. If you love the warmth of wood, consider porcelain planks that imitate oak or ash. Real wood in a bathroom is a maintenance contract you will regret unless you are meticulous about ventilation and sealing. Luxury vinyl tile has improved, and in secondary baths with good subfloor prep it can be a practical, budget friendly option. It feels warmer underfoot and is forgiving when a cup gets dropped. The catch is lifespan. Expect 8 to 12 years before seams and wear layers show their age, while porcelain will typically go 20 or more without complaint. Heated floors change how a family uses a space. Radiant mats under tile warm quickly, a real perk when coaxing a child into a morning shower. The extra cost is manageable in smaller baths, roughly 15 to 20 dollars per square foot installed, and the thermostat lets you schedule heat only when needed. If energy use is a concern, pick a model with floor and air sensors so it does not run longer than it has to. Walls and paint that shrug off roughhousing Kids lean on walls, splash, and hang towels in unlikely ways. Cement board in wet zones is standard, but do not skimp on waterproofing. A liquid membrane properly applied, with attention to seams and niches, prevents leaks that show up years later as soft drywall behind the vanity. For non-wet walls, use a premium mildew resistant, scrubbable paint in an eggshell or satin sheen. True flat hides imperfections but stains and scuffs easily, and in a family bath those show up fast. I have seen satin walls still look fresh after five years of daily use with toddlers who treated the room like a canvas. Tile, grout, and what really lasts For shower walls, porcelain or glazed ceramic hold up, clean fast, and keep costs balanced. Natural stone can be stunning, but it demands sealing and gentle cleaners. If you love stone, choose a small accent, a backsplash strip or a niche back, rather than the entire shower. Grout is where the battle is won or lost. Traditional cementitious grout is cheaper, easy to work with, and perfectly fine if you accept sealing and periodic touch ups. Urethane and epoxy grouts resist stains and never need sealing, which pays off when someone discovers bath bombs. Installation is fussier, and some installers upcharge. The long view is kinder to busy households, especially with white or light gray joints that will otherwise telegraph every splash. Choose your grout joint width with cleaning in mind. Two millimeters feels modern and keeps lines tight, but only if tile sizing supports it. Wider joints hide size variation and make installation smoother. Talk to your tile supplier and your installer early, it saves arguments on day three when the crew opens the boxes and sees the actual caliber. Vanities that survive homework and hair dryers A family vanity is a workstation. It needs storage that suits the way real people use it. Deep drawers beat doors for daily items. Young kids can manage a drawer with dividers, teens can stash heat tools without jamming a door. If you share a bath across age groups, consider two banks of drawers with a center open shelf for shared items like tissue or extra soap. Countertops take a beating. Quartz is a reliable pick because it resists stains and does not need sealing. Solid surface is also friendly, warm to the touch, and can be repaired if scratched. Natural marble looks lovely on day one and teaches patience on day ten when lemon oil meets calcium. If marble is your dream, pick a honed finish, lean into the patina, and keep neutral cleaners nearby. Do not forget outlets. Code requires GFCI, of course, but layout matters. Inside-drawer outlets or vertical outlet strips on the side of the vanity keep cords out of sight and off wet counters. If the bathroom also hosts quick homework review while a parent gets ready, under-cabinet lights and a USB C outlet can tame the chaos. Sinks, faucets, and the splash zone An undermount sink is easiest to wipe, and a larger rectangle, 18 to 20 inches wide, lets kids miss without hitting the counter. Wall mounted faucets look clean and make counters easier to sanitize, but they demand precise rough-in. If you pick them, finalize faucet specs before the plumbing rough. A quarter inch error will haunt your tile layout. For families, single handle valves are easier for small hands to manage. Choose pressure balanced or thermostatic valves with scald protection. I set the water heater around 120 degrees Fahrenheit and still dial the shower max temp limiter a notch lower in kids’ baths. It takes minutes and https://arthurokyz448.bearsfanteamshop.com/home-renovation-roi-projects-that-add-the-most-value-1 prevents mistakes. Storage that actually keeps order Shelves behind mirrors are good, but not enough. Plan for at least two towel hooks per bather, and if you prefer bars, space them so towels fully dry. Otherwise mildew wins. Built in niches in showers look tidy. Put the bottom niche at a child’s reach if the bath serves younger kids now, then plan a second higher for when they grow. A tall linen cabinet handles bulky items. Make the lowest shelf for toilet paper and cleaning supplies in lockable bins if you have toddlers. If space is tight, think vertical. Recessed cabinets between studs can give you a couple of inches that add up across a wall, especially near the toilet for wipes and hygiene products, better hidden, still available. Safety, accessibility, and the features you will not regret Families change faster than tile cures. Plan for it. Blocking in walls for future grab bars costs almost nothing during framing and gives you options later without opening finished surfaces. A curbless shower helps on day one when you are rinsing off a muddy preschooler, and it becomes a lifeline after a soccer injury or when grandparents visit. The trick is drainage. Pitch the pan correctly, use a linear drain at the far wall, and run the shower glass to at least 78 inches to contain mist. Slip resistance starts at the floor but also includes hardware. Choose rounded edges on counters, soft close cabinet hardware, and a toilet with a quiet close lid, the small details that avoid pinched fingers and startling bangs. Night lighting is a safety feature too. A toe kick LED strip on a motion sensor keeps the room navigable without waking the whole house. Ventilation that keeps the bathroom fresh for years A family bath makes steam. Good ventilation protects paint, grout, and lungs. Size the fan to the room, roughly 1 CFM per square foot of floor area as a starting point, more if you have a long duct run. I favor fans with humidity sensors that run until the level drops, then power off. If your mirror fogs even with the fan on, do two things. First, confirm the duct is short, well sealed, and terminates outside, not into an attic. Second, add a small 100 watt equivalent heat lamp for shoulder seasons when you want warmth without cranking the whole system. A window helps with daylight and quick air exchange, but it is not a substitute for a fan, especially in winter when nobody wants to open it. If privacy is a concern, use frosted glass or a top down shade that still lets in light. Lighting that flatters real mornings Layered lighting matters in a family bathroom. Overhead lights alone create shadows under eyes, not ideal for shaving or makeup. Put vertical sconces at eye level to both sides of the mirror if there is space, or a backlit mirror with even diffusion. Use warm neutral color temperatures, 3000 to 3500 Kelvin, to keep skin tones honest without feeling harsh. Dimmers help when you need a calm bath time. Separate switching for shower, vanity, and night lights keeps energy use in check. Sound, privacy, and the door you might change A bathroom next to a nursery or a shared wall with a bedroom benefits from sound dampening. Upgrade insulation in interior walls, not just exterior. A solid core door cuts noise and feels substantial. For families with teens on different schedules, that upgrade earns its keep during exams. If the toilet shares the same room as the vanity, a pocket door or a partial height wall can add privacy without eating square footage. I have seen morning routines speed up 20 percent when two people can use the space without tripping over each other’s tasks. Cleaning routines that match your tolerance Some surfaces are easier to live with than others. Matte black fixtures show toothpaste. Polished chrome shows every fingerprint. Brushed nickel and pewter finishes split the difference. For glass, a hydrophobic coating and a quick squeegee habit make a big difference. If nobody will squeegee, frosted or patterned glass hides spots better. Keep cleaning supplies where you need them. A narrow pullout with a child lock near the vanity means splatters get addressed before they harden. Install a handheld shower in every tub or shower. It reduces soap scum, speeds cleaning, and makes rinsing hair kinder for kids who dislike water on their faces. Budget trade-offs that protect durability Most family baths fall in broad cost ranges, often 15,000 to 35,000 dollars for a modest hall bath refresh with quality materials, and 40,000 to 80,000 dollars or more for a primary suite with custom tile and glass. When budgets tighten, I protect three things. Waterproofing quality, ventilation capacity, and hardware guts behind the wall. You can swap a fancy light fixture next year. You will not happily open tile to replace a cheap mixing valve that sticks. Stock vanities help costs, especially in standard widths like 48 or 60 inches. Spend on drawers with sturdy glides rather than exotic door styles. For tile, use a large format field tile and add a small area of interest, like a patterned tile in the niche or a wainscot backsplash. This gives personality without running up labor for elaborate layouts. Choosing and using a remodeling company A good remodeling company does more than install tile. They coordinate trades, spot conflicts between plumbing and framing early, and help you weigh upgrades that fit a family timeline. Ask to see two things, a proposed schedule that accounts for lead times on materials, and a sample change order so you understand how surprises get priced. If you are already engaged in kitchen remodeling or planning a kitchen renovation, ask whether combining orders for cabinets or counters can save freight or consolidate site visits. On whole home renovation projects, smart sequencing can reduce downtime. I like to see families bring a short brief to the first meeting. Photos of the current space, a wish list with must haves and nice to haves, and any future needs, like aging in place. It keeps design aligned and reduces revisions. If you have a tight timeline, be candid. Most bathroom remodeling projects take three to six weeks once demo starts, longer if you have custom glass that can only be measured after tile is set. Planning around one major family event, a school break or a grandparent visit, can turn chaos into a manageable window. The order of work that keeps a family on track Bathrooms disrupt daily life. A clear sequence helps everyone know what to expect and prevents scope creep that doubles stress. Here is a straightforward approach that has worked well on dozens of jobs: Define scope, budget, and design basics, then lock critical specs, fixtures, tile, and ventilation, early buying avoids backorders. Order long lead items and schedule trades, confirm start date only when essential materials are on site or within a firm ship window. Demolition, rough plumbing and electrical, framing adjustments, then waterproofing, each stage inspected before closing walls. Tile, cabinets, counters, glass measure, paint, then final fixtures and punch list, keep a running issues log to resolve quickly. Families handle the disruption better when they can visualize each phase. A reliable contractor will give you a weekly update with what is done and what is next. Small baths with big personalities Hall baths or kids’ baths often run 5 by 8 feet, a classic size. The layout, tub along one long wall, toilet and vanity opposite, has little room for change without moving plumbing. Focus on function. A tub with a straight apron gives back an inch or two over a curvier profile. A vanity mounted slightly higher, 34 to 36 inches, grows with kids and reduces adult back strain. To help small rooms breathe, use a large format wall tile laid vertically and a lightly textured floor tile to ground the space. Mirrors that run the full vanity width stretch sight lines, and under-cabinet lighting at the toe kick adds a soft nighttime path. Color can be playful without aging out in two years. Keep permanent materials neutral, white, warm gray, or soft beige, then add color in towels, a shower curtain, or artwork. When the dinosaur phase passes, you will not be ripping out tile to keep up. Primary suites that serve more than one user A primary bathroom has to balance privacy and shared routines. Two sinks still help, but the arrangement matters as much as the count. If partners get ready at different speeds, separate vanities on opposite walls reduce elbow fights. A larger shower, at least 4 by 5 feet, with dual controls allows one person to steam while the other uses a handheld to rinse off after a workout. Add a bench that actually fits a seated adult, 14 to 16 inches deep and 17 to 19 inches high, not a token ledge. In these spaces, sound control and ventilation step up in importance. A quieter fan, rated 1.0 sones or less, and a variable speed option keep the room peaceful. Consider a heated towel rack, which blends comfort with faster drying, a boon for families who run loads of laundry already. Smart touches that do not overcomplicate life Technology can help, as long as it does not add chores. A mirror with built in defogger is set and forget. Motion sensors on night lights make sense. App controlled showers can be nice but add points of failure. If you want them, choose brands with manual overrides and readily available parts. Water leak sensors under the vanity and near the toilet are inexpensive and can avert expensive damage, especially in homes with second floor baths. Sustainability without fragility Families who want greener choices can still get durability. Low flow showerheads have improved to the point where 1.75 gallons per minute feels satisfying with the right spray pattern. Dual flush toilets save water without fuss. Recycled content porcelain tiles meet performance needs and reduce impact. The greenest step is often choosing materials with longer lifespans and finishes you will not tire of in two years. Every avoided replacement saves resources. For ventilation, an Energy Star rated fan paired with a humidity sensor pays for itself over time. LED lighting at 90 plus CRI keeps color quality high with very low energy use. And if you are already in the middle of a broader home renovation, coordinate bathroom and mechanical upgrades so your HVAC and electrical systems can support the changes efficiently. Common pitfalls to watch and how to avoid them I have walked into too many bathrooms with beautiful tile and poor function. The most common misses come from skipping coordination. A vanity drawer that crashes into plumbing, a shower niche that ends half covered by the glass panel, or a mirror centered perfectly on the wall but off center over the sink. These are not design failures, they are communication failures. Bring trades together early. Have the tile installer, plumber, and cabinetmaker agree on the height and exact placement of valves, niches, and drawer boxes. Tape layouts on walls before rough in. Dry fit accessories. It takes an hour and can prevent a week of rework. Cost overruns often trace to late decisions. Glass in particular is a trap, because it cannot be measured until tile is done, then needs a week or two to fabricate. If you are tight on schedule, plan a shower curtain for the first month and order glass once the space is ready. On the flip side, do not rush tile before waterproofing cures. Give products the time the manufacturer calls for. A day saved now can become a leak on year two. A quick real world example A family of five, two parents, a teen, and twins in elementary school, had a single upstairs bath doing all the work. The space was 5 by 10 feet, original to the house, with a tub, small vanity, and squeaky fan. Mornings were gridlock. We kept the plumbing in place to manage budget, but stretched the vanity from 30 to 60 inches, used a single 48 inch trough sink with two faucets, and added two mirrored medicine cabinets plus deep drawers. The tub stayed, now deeper with a level rim, and we added a handheld shower on a slide bar for kids. We insulated the interior wall and replaced the hollow core door with a solid core. A humidity sensing fan with a short, straight duct finally kept moisture down. Large format porcelain on the floor and shower walls sped cleaning, with epoxy grout in a mid tone. Hooks replaced bars so each child had two spots, one for a bath towel and one for a swim towel in season. The family reported that the bathroom did not just look better, it changed the morning routine, reducing the scramble because two people could brush at once and towels actually dried. Families do not need a showpiece bathroom to feel a difference. They need clear priorities, materials that withstand use, and a design that respects how people move. When you choose with those realities in mind, the room earns its keep, day after day, year after year.

Before and After: Inspiring Home Renovation Transformations You’ll Love

Every dramatic before-and-after shot hides a hundred small choices: where to spend first, what to keep, when to open a wall, and when to respect it. After two decades working with homeowners and trades on projects that ranged from a single powder room to full gut rehabs, I have learned that the most satisfying home renovation stories are not about glamour. They are about alignment, getting the layout, light, and function to reflect how people actually live. The pretty finishes land better after that. This is a tour through transformations that stuck with me, including the decisions that made them work, the compromises that kept them grounded, and the details you almost never see on social media. If you are choosing between kitchen remodeling or bathroom remodeling first, wondering if you need a full kitchen renovation or if paint will buy you a few years, or simply trying to hire a remodeling company without regret, the patterns below will help. The power of a measured “before” A good “before” photo captures more than a tired cabinet or dated tile. It records how a room fails. Does it choke traffic at a corner? Is there a dead zone you walk around every day? Are you setting a hot sheet pan on the washing machine because the only counter is full of small appliances? Noticing the failure points turns renovation from decor into problem-solving, and the “after” becomes durable. I ask clients to live with a notebook for two weeks. Every time a room annoys you, write why. Maybe the shower sprays cold water because the valve is on the far wall. Maybe daylight never reaches the sink. By the end, you have a map. On one kitchen project, we discovered the real pinch point was not storage, it was the 24-inch walkway between island and fridge. Widening that to 40 inches did more for happiness than any tile or pendant. Kitchen transformations that do more than sparkle Kitchens are where function and architecture arm wrestle. Most kitchens I see do not suffer from a lack of marble; they suffer from bad geometry. Here are three projects that show how different levers create outsized change. A 1950s galley stretched to breathe The original: a 7-foot-wide galley with 30 inches of clearance on each side, soffits that strangled upper cabinets, and a back door that opened into the range. It looked clean enough on a listing sheet, but cooking as a pair felt like airport traffic. What we kept: the plumbing wall and most of the electrical to control cost. A true gut would have added four weeks and another 15 to 20 percent in spend. What we changed: we stole 18 inches from a hall closet and moved the back door three studs over. That allowed a 12-inch pantry pullout and a 36-inch aisle. We added task lighting under every upper cabinet and flipped the hinge on the fridge so it no longer blocked the work triangle. The result: a space that looked almost the same on paper, but worked entirely differently. The homeowner reported that guests finally lingered at the counter instead of bottlenecking at the entry. Cost landed around 55,000 dollars, most of it in carpentry and custom doors for odd dimensions, with midrange appliances. The only splurge was a quartz slab with a subtle veining that hid crumbs, a practical win for a family with two kids. Opening without going open-concept The original: a 1990s kitchen boxed off from a dining room, with gorgeous afternoon light you could only glimpse through a cased opening. The owner loved the idea of connection, hated the acoustics of total open plan. What we kept: both rooms as rooms. Instead of removing the wall, we carved a 6-foot-wide pass-through and installed a counter-height ledge on the dining room side. This delivered visual connection and light sharing, kept noise down, and created a natural buffet for parties. What we changed: stove and sink stayed put. We did rotate the island 90 degrees so the main prep zone looked toward the dining room, not the wall. That one move altered social flow more than tearing everything out. The result: guests chatted while the hosts plated, but sound and smells stayed contained. Cabinetry was refaced, not replaced, which halved the millwork bill. The “after” looked custom because we matched door profiles exactly and chose discrete modern hardware with a warm finish that played well with existing floors. This is kitchen remodeling at its best, because the structure serves the lifestyle. A compact condo kitchen that doubled its working area The original: a 9-by-9 U-shaped space in a downtown condo. Beautiful city views, no place to set down groceries. Two base corner cabinets ate more volume than they gave back. What we kept: the footprint. Moving plumbing or exhaust in a concrete building would have triggered a complex permit path and schedule creep. What we changed: we demolished the punishing corner cabinets and installed full-extension drawers on all base units, with one bank a little deeper and one a little shallower to clear a pipe chase. We also slid the fridge from 36 inches to 30 inches and built a 6-inch broom and tray niche beside it. The right 30-inch counter-depth fridge, panel-ready to match cabinets, made the room feel twice as wide. The result: 30 percent more usable storage by volume, and countertop space that felt continuous. Material choices were quiet on purpose: satin white slab doors, matte black pulls, and a honed black granite that forgives daily life. Budget hovered near 38,000 dollars, including a careful skim coat to fix walls after tile removal. No one missed the corners. Bathrooms that solve daily friction Bathroom renovation often means tile and fixtures, but the best before and after examples solve invisible aggravations: low shower heads, fogged mirrors, trips for toilet paper. Two case studies show how layout and detailing pay off. A narrow main bath with hotel-grade function The original: 5 by 9 feet, tub under a window, vanity jammed to the door. Stepping into the shower meant a dance around the curtain. What we kept: existing stack location and window. Moving either would have detonated costs. What we changed: tub out, 60-inch curbless shower in, with the glass set 4 inches off the wall to create a shallow ledge for bottles. We slid the vanity 8 inches toward the window and swapped the door swing to a pocket. Heated floors mitigated the loss of a tub for resale anxiety. We ran oversized 12 by 24 tile vertically, tight grout joints, to stretch the room visually. The result: walking clearance that felt generous, even though we gave up two inches to waterproofing and slope for the curbless. Moisture behavior improved radically thanks to an actual exhaust fan tied to a timer instead of the old fan that sounded like a lawnmower and moved little air. Total costs near 27,000 dollars, with a two-week tile schedule because we rejected a few bowed tiles and waited for a better batch. Worth it. A small en suite that stopped waking the baby The original: a 1970s add-on primary bath with a loud fan, a hollow-core door, and a vanity drawer that slammed. What we kept: the cabinetry box. The wood was solid, and replacing it would have thrown off mirror height, lighting, and plumbing trims. What we changed: soft-close hardware, a solid-core door with better seals, and a low-sone, high-cfm fan on a motion sensor. We chose a vanity top with integral backsplash to stop water from sneaking behind, replaced the splattery widespread faucet with a single-hole model, and raised the mirror to reflect the window opposite. It was refresh more than gut, yet the daily experience changed dramatically. The result: the owner could brush teeth at 5 a.m. Without echoing through the nursery. That is not Instagram, but it is quality of life. The spend was under 6,000 dollars, and the payoff immediate. When a house needs a new flow Sometimes you cannot solve a home with isolated projects. A 1920s bungalow we worked on had been chopped up over decades. A hallway ran like a bowling alley through the center, cutting rooms off from each other. The owners had lived there six years and still felt like guests in their own place. We took a week to map how they moved. We learned they always entered through the back, set bags on the stove because that was the first clear surface, and avoided the front living room because it was dark by noon. None of those problems were about decor. The plan removed two non-structural walls to create a true entry sequence from the back: a mud zone with hooks and a bench, a clear path to the kitchen, and a glimpse of daylight from the front windows. We widened the opening between dining and living, but preserved casework so the rooms nested. HVAC returns were rebalanced to suit the new paths. Suddenly, the living room invited afternoon reading, and the kitchen stopped doubling as a coatroom. This kind of home renovation costs more because of domino effects. That bungalow ran 165,000 dollars for the project areas, with six weeks of framing, inspection, drywall, and finish. The owners gained not square footage, but usefulness. Appraisers noticed too, but more important, the couple cooked together for the first time without bumping hips. Materials that go the distance Before and after photos make finishes look like the main event. They matter, but the best picks respect maintenance and context. Countertops: Honed surfaces hide wear, polished ones bounce light. If you love marble, accept etches as patina or choose a honed quartz with a tight pattern. In rental or rough-and-tumble households, a dense quartz composite or a dark, closed-grain granite saves you stress. I have seen white marbles look glorious for 10 years in a careful home, and ruined in six months in a teen-heavy kitchen. Cabinetry: Full-overlay doors modernize a space fast. In kitchens that see hard use, go for plywood boxes with hardwood face frames if budget allows. If you reface, demand new soft-close hinges and adjust each door in situ. An eighth of an inch matters to your eye line. Tile: Large formats reduce grout lines and visual noise. If you crave pattern, use it where you can swap it later, like a powder room floor. In showers, I specify 3 by 12 or 4 by 12 ceramic on walls to balance pattern and scale. Porcelain on floors for durability. Seal cement https://messiahkqgj770.publishlane.com/posts/remodeling-company-guide-permits-planning-and-peace-of-mind-2 tile only if you understand its behavior, because sealers need renewing and acids will still bite. Plumbing fixtures: Stack your spend on valves you never see. A quality mixing valve outlasts a shiny faceplate with a poor cartridge. In bathroom remodeling, clients often want a rainfall head. Fine, but pair it with a handheld for real cleaning and hair-washing days. On kitchens, a high-arc single-handle faucet with a reliable spray head makes prep faster than any gadget. Lighting: In kitchens, use layers. Ambient in the ceiling, task under cabinets, accent over islands. Choose 2700 to 3000 Kelvin for comfort. In baths, flanking sconces give better light than a single bar over the mirror. Dimmers everywhere, and if the medicine cabinet lands near a switch, plan ahead so doors do not collide. Hiring a remodeling company that fits your project The right team protects you from your blind spots. Good contractors and designers see where your vision collides with code, where humidity will do its worst, and how to phase work so you do not camp in the garage for months. Ask about similar projects. If you want kitchen renovation while staying in the house, find a remodeling company that has a plan for dust control, temporary sinks, and safe zones. If your bath sits over a finished ceiling, probe how they manage leak testing and protect rooms below. On larger jobs, ask how they sequence inspections, because time lost waiting on a rough-in sign-off can dwarf any savings on a cheaper tile guy. Clear proposals matter. A detailed scope with allowances for tile, fixtures, and hardware keeps your budget honest. Ask what happens when the wall opens and surprises show up. I have had jobs swing by 8 to 12 percent due to unseen wiring splices, old plumbing hidden in walls, or unpermitted past work that inspectors make us correct. The best contractors manage expectations instead of promising miracles. Budgeting and timeline without rosy glasses For midrange finishes in most metros, a typical hall bath gut runs 18,000 to 35,000 dollars. Primary baths with custom glass, stone, and heated floors can land 35,000 to 70,000 dollars or more. Kitchens vary widely, but a modest footprint with stock cabinetry and decent appliances usually starts around 45,000 to 70,000 dollars. Complex layouts, structural moves, and high-end appliances push six figures fast. Labor rates drive much of this, not just materials. Timelines follow scope. A pull-and-replace kitchen that reuses locations might wrap in 4 to 6 weeks, while a layout change with flooring and structural work can take 8 to 14 weeks. Bathrooms often take 3 to 6 weeks, longer if you choose long-lead materials or specialty glass. Build in a buffer. Two weeks of float will save you from resentment when tile ships late or an inspector needs a recheck. Phasing can preserve sanity. I have sequenced a two-bath home so the family always had one working shower, even if it meant an extra plumbing visit. It cost a little more, and paid back in sleep and civility. Code, permits, and the obligations you cannot out-decorate If a project touches plumbing, electrical, or structure, pull a permit. Inspectors can be strict, but their job is safety. I have seen DIY knob-and-tube splices wrapped in tape and buried behind plaster. No new sconce is worth that risk. Ventilation is not optional in baths. Your local code likely requires a fan vented to the exterior. Jump ducts or soffit vents are sometimes allowed, but they must move enough air. Pay attention to sone ratings so your fix does not wake the house. Kitchen codes often require two or more 20-amp small-appliance circuits on countertops, GFCI protection, and spacing rules for outlets. Island outlets must be planned during rough-in, or you will end up with surface-mounted boxes that spoil the after. Egress requirements can shape basement remodels and attic conversions. If a photo shows a gorgeous attic suite with tiny windows, ask how they handled egress. If they did not, that room is not safe. Sustainability that is not performative Sustainable choices start with keeping what works. Refinishing oak floors instead of replacing them, refacing cabinets with good bones, or salvaging a solid cast-iron tub often beats buying new. Where you do buy, put money into high-efficiency ventilation, induction cooking if your panel supports it, and low-flow fixtures that do not feel stingy. An induction range paired with a 30-inch recirculating hood outperforms many gas setups in tight condos with no ducting, and it improves indoor air quality. Insulation and air sealing around new can lights and bath fans prevent heat loss. Choose LED lighting with warm color rendition. Consider VOC content in paints and adhesives, especially in bedrooms and nurseries. Sustainability is also about durability. A faucet that lasts 20 years beats three that die in seven. Common pitfalls to avoid Letting finishes drive the plan instead of function. Decide the layout first, then pick materials that support it. Underestimating ventilation. Beautiful showers grow mold if the fan is weak or the duct run sags. Forgetting clearances. A fridge door that smacks a wall or a bathroom door that grazes knees will bother you daily. Skimping on lighting layers. One ceiling fixture cannot handle prep, cooking, and mood. Ignoring the home’s style. Modern slabs in a craftsman can work, but tie them back with proportion, wood tone, or trim details. Small-space before and after wins Not every transformation needs demolition. In a 60-square-foot kitchen, we trimmed the countertop microwave, mounted a slimline hood, and claimed 24 inches of counter. We swapped a fixed shelf pantry for roll-outs and netted 15 percent more storage by volume. Under-cabinet lighting removed the cave effect. The after looked brighter without a new window. In a guest bath, we raised the shower curtain to ceiling height and tiled to the lid, extending the visual plane. A simple tension rod gave way to a fixed rod located precisely so water stayed in and elbows stayed clear. A 24-inch vanity with open shelves below handled towels in pretty baskets, which sounds like magazine fluff until you realize guests stop asking where you keep things. In a low-ceiling basement, we painted joists and ducts a single deep color and ran conduit neatly, rather than building a dropped ceiling that would make the room claustrophobic. The before felt like storage. The after felt intentional, and the budget stayed sane. Where to spend and where to save Spend on invisible systems: valves, ventilation, drawer hardware, waterproofing. They keep the show running. Splurge strategically on one or two tactile items you touch daily, like a kitchen faucet or a bathroom vanity top, and let supporting players be modest. Stock cabinetry with custom hardware often reads as higher-end than budget boxes with pricey doors. Save on decorative lighting that you can swap later, on tile patterns you can change without ripping waterproofing, and on paintable elements. Refacing remains a strong middle path when cabinet boxes are sturdy but doors are dated. A good remodeling company will help you calibrate these choices to your house and your timeline. The goal is not to win a comment thread, it is to love living in the space at 6 a.m. On a Tuesday. A quick pre-renovation audit List daily frustrations in each room for two weeks. Patterns reveal the true scope. Measure clearances where bodies move, not just cabinet sizes. Aisle width beats storage. Track light at different hours. Where can you borrow it across rooms or from outdoors? Test noise and privacy. If one room wakes another, address doors, fans, and insulation. Inventory what can stay. Keeping plumbing or good cabinets can fund better layout moves. The after that lasts Before and after moments should hold up five, ten, fifteen years from now. The ones I respect most listen to the house, correct its awkward habits, and shape rooms around how people cook, wash, gather, and rest. Beautiful finishes frame that function, they do not substitute for it. When you think about kitchen remodeling, look past the cabinet door samples and imagine traffic at 6 p.m. When you plan bathroom renovation, picture where towels land and how steam escapes. If a full kitchen renovation is out of reach this year, map a two-phase plan and fix the worst pinch points first. Whether you tackle it yourself or bring in a seasoned remodeling company, set the brief around utility and light, then choose materials that support those choices. That is how a before becomes an after you live in, not just one you photograph.

Kitchen Remodeling Secrets That Maximize Space and Style

Most kitchens do not need more square footage. They need better thinking. After two decades of measuring, drawing, and living with the results, I have seen small galley kitchens outwork big, open rooms simply because the storage was tuned and the circulation clear. Space is not just what the tape measure says. It is how every inch serves daily tasks, and how the eye reads the room. Below are the strategies I return to again and again when planning a kitchen renovation. They are not fads. They are the practical moves that squeeze function from tight footprints and make the room feel composed, calm, and tailored. When I mention costs or rules of thumb, consider them ranges. Regional pricing and existing conditions shift the math, but the principles travel well. Start with the constraints you cannot change Every kitchen has fixed points that shape the whole plan. Waste stacks, exterior walls, structural beams, and window placements will anchor your options. You can move many things with enough budget, but you do not have to. I start each design by mapping what must stay, then I explore how to make those constraints work for us. The sink and dishwasher want a home along a wall with an easy route to the drain stack. A range hood wants a clear duct path to the exterior with minimal bends, ideally straight out or straight up. Natural light is precious, so stealing a few inches under a window to widen a sill or add a shallow shelf is often smarter than closing it up to gain a cabinet. If you are working with a remodeling company, ask them to open exploratory holes before finalizing the plan. In a 1920s bungalow last year, we assumed the main stack was where the bath above lined up. It had been rerouted during a past bathroom renovation. A small inspection cut saved us from drawing a layout we could not build. Layout moves that actually create space The classic work triangle still helps, but modern kitchens benefit from clearly defined zones: prep, cook, clean, and landings for small appliances. The magic lies in giving each zone its landing spaces and in keeping walkways unbroken. Aisles that measure 42 to 48 inches feel generous without wasting room. In a one-cook kitchen, 36 inches can work, but avoid pinches at appliance doors. On islands with seating, aim for 12 inches of counter overhang for knees and 15 inches of clear knee space depth if you can. Stools need 24 inches of width per person to avoid elbow wars. Watch door swings. A full depth, 36 inch refrigerator with a left hinge near a wall will frustrate you daily. Counter depth models, even at the same width, reclaim about 4 to 6 inches of aisle space and sit more gracefully with cabinetry. I have also split a tall pantry into two shallow cabinets that flank the fridge. This gives the refrigerator doors space to open fully, and you gain usable storage that does not swallow items. Peninsulas solve more storage problems than islands when square footage is tight. They block unnecessary paths, protect the cook zone, and give you a run of base cabinets without the circulation all around. If you want an island, ensure you have walking clearance on all working sides and a place to set groceries the minute you enter. Storage that behaves, not just buries Most kitchens are not short on cabinets. They are short on the right kind of cabinets. Drawers beat doors for anything below the counter. A 30 inch three-drawer base can hold pots, pans, and mixing bowls where you can see them. Full extension slides, rated at 90 pounds, make the back of the drawer as easy to reach as the front. I often pair that with a 15 inch trash pullout next to the sink. It keeps the mess rhythm clean. Up high, 39 or 42 inch wall cabinets hit the ceiling and remove the dust shelf. If your ceiling is out of level, a small crown or scribe molding cleans the transition. For homes with eight foot ceilings, a two tiered system looks rich and purposeful. A taller bottom wall cabinet with everyday items and a shorter top cabinet for seasonal gear keeps proportions balanced. Corner cabinets are where square footage goes to die. If you can, extend one run and end the other into its side to create an easy to reach dead corner that opens from the longer run. If you must use a corner, modern blind corner pullouts work better than old style lazy Susans because they bring items completely into view. Keep your heaviest items in drawers, not upper turntables. Do not ignore the four inches of toe kick space. In a galley kitchen in a narrow row house, we installed two long toe kick drawers under the run leading to the backyard. Sheet pans, platters, and cutting boards slide there, and the floor stays clean. The cost was modest, about 200 to 300 dollars per drawer for hardware and modification, and it felt like cheating the house out of hidden square footage. Appliances that fit the room, not just the wish list Right sizing appliances unlocks feet of counter space. A 30 inch range with strong burners and a real oven will serve most households well. If you bake three pies at once and roast giant pans weekly, a 36 inch model might be worth it, but be honest. Europeans have cooked family meals on 24 inch ranges for a century. In compact apartments, 24 inch dishwashers and even 18 inch models can be perfectly civilized. Panel ready appliances calm visual noise and make small rooms feel larger. When the refrigerator doors read as part of the cabinetry, the eye stops bouncing across shiny planes. In rental duplexes where we wanted durability and easy swaps, we chose stainless, but always counter depth, always simple handles. Buy the quietest dishwasher you can afford. A unit rated in the low 40s decibels barely whispers. It lets the kitchen do double duty as a conversation hub without the mechanical hum that makes everyone talk louder. Surfaces and color that stretch the eye Space is as much about sight lines as inches. I favor a restrained palette with a few textural shifts. A matte perimeter cabinet in a warm gray or soft white, paired with a wood island, keeps the room grounded. Light reflective finishes on the backsplash, like a hand glazed ceramic, bounce light without veering into mirror shine. If you cook often, grout lines matter. Large format slabs on the backsplash look clean and wipe down fast, but a 3 by 12 ceramic with tight joints is a budget friendly variant. Countertops need to work like workbenches. Engineered quartz resists stains and does not need sealing. Solid surface is repairable and warmer to the touch. Natural stone brings soul, but be candid about maintenance. A honed marble island in a house with three kids will patina. Some clients love the story that etches and marks tell. Others do not sleep well around a lemon wedge. For most families, quartz in the 60 to 120 dollars per square foot installed range keeps both cost and care predictable. Color blocks the room into zones. Dark base cabinets under a pale top anchor the eye and keep the upper third of the room airy. If you crave color, try it on an island or a pantry door, somewhere you can repaint without dismantling the kitchen. Light the tasks first, then the mood The fastest way to make a kitchen feel bigger is to light it properly. A layered plan uses ambient, task, and accent light. Ambient light should fall evenly, about 20 to 30 foot candles across the room. Task light at counters can climb to 50 foot candles or more. In practice, that means dimmable recessed fixtures for the general wash, and crisp under cabinet strips for the counters. Select under cabinet lights with a color temperature around 3000 Kelvin and a high color rendering index, 90 or better. Your tomatoes will look like tomatoes, and cutting board work will not feel harsh. Hardwire these lights on a separate dimmer. Skip puck lights, which create scallops and shadows. Continuous LED strips evenly light the whole run and disappear when off. Pendants above an island or peninsula should not block sight lines. Keep the glass simple or the shades small. I hang most pendants so the bottom of the fixture sits 30 to 36 inches above the counter, adjusting to the user’s height. If two pendants crowd the view, one centered fixture with more presence can be calmer. Make room to sit without swallowing the room Everybody wants island seating. Not every room should have it. Built in banquettes and wall hugging tables soak up awkward corners and give more seats per square foot than stools. A bench 18 inches high, 16 to 18 inches deep, with a back that leans a bit, invites long visits. Storage under a banquette can be drawers or a hinged top, but use gas struts so it opens smoothly and safely. The amount of life a banquette adds to a kitchen outpaces its cost in most projects I manage. If you do choose stools, float the seating zone on the side away from the cook. That simple move keeps kids and guests out of the splash zone and helps traffic move along one edge. Ventilation and power, the unglamorous keys to comfort A good range hood pulls smoke and steam, and it does so quietly enough that you keep it on. Size the hood to match or slightly exceed the width of the cooktop. For electric or induction, a hood in the 250 to 400 cubic feet per minute range is often plenty if you cook daily but not restaurant style. Gas ranges with high BTU burners may need 400 to 600 CFM. Once you push past 400 CFM, many jurisdictions require makeup air. Plan for it at design time. Retrofitting a makeup air damper later costs more and leaves you with drafts you could have tempered. Duct the hood to the exterior with smooth wall metal duct, as short and straight as you can. Six inch round duct is common. Avoid recirculating hoods if there is any way to vent outside. They trap grease in the cabinets and move odor around rather than out. On the electrical side, plan separate 20 amp small appliance circuits for the counter outlets. GFCI protection wherever water lives is non negotiable. In older homes, balancing new circuits with the existing panel keeps lights from dimming when the toaster fires up. In one 1950s ranch, we swapped in an induction range to avoid running a new gas line. The client gained precise heat, a safer surface for grandkids, and lower ventilation needs. It also satisfied local code updates tied to a broader home renovation permit. Details that add functional square feet without moving walls Toe kick drawers, as mentioned, work wonders. So do shallow storage walls. A six inch deep full height cabinet along a breakfast nook can hold spices, oils, and pantry items in plain sight. It looks custom and uses space a chair could never fill. Pocket doors around pantry niches make small rooms feel generous. I like tall, two door pantries with rollouts at 15 inch widths. Wider rollouts sag under heavy loads. Narrower units organize cereal and baking supplies so that nothing hides. A light inside that turns on when you open the door prevents black hole syndrome. If you lack a mudroom, carve one. Hooks and a bench beside the back door absorb coats and bags before they hit the counters. I once fitted a 12 inch deep mudwall with shoe drawers and a charging shelf within reach of the kitchen table. It quieted the visual noise enough to make the whole room feel larger. Materials that can handle real life Floors suffer the brunt of kitchen life. Site finished white oak, sealed with a high quality waterborne finish, looks warm and moves gracefully into adjoining rooms. Luxury vinyl plank is tough, quiet, and forgiving of spills, a good choice in basements or busy rentals. Large format porcelain tile resists everything, but grout lines deserve attention. Use a stain resistant grout and keep joints tight. If tying the kitchen into a bathroom remodeling plan, repeat one or two materials, not all of them. A shared floor species or a matching metal finish can stitch spaces together without copying every detail. For cabinet boxes, plywood holds screws better than particleboard and tolerates the occasional spill. Many well built European style cabinets use high density particleboard successfully, but watch the edge banding and hinge plates. Soft close hardware should feel smooth, not spongy. Avoid corner brackets and visible cams on door faces, a sign of value engineering that will not age well. Phasing a remodel so the rest of life can continue Kitchen remodeling disrupts routines more than any other project. A clear sequence shortens the pain. Here is the order I use on most jobs, from first sketch to final wipe down: Document what works and what drives you crazy for two weeks. Photograph inside every cabinet. Measure serving platters and appliances you plan to keep. Lock the layout, then select appliances and the sink. Cabinet design follows the actual models, not placeholders. Order long lead items, especially cabinets and custom doors. Expect 6 to 12 weeks depending on the maker. Use that time to finalize tile, counters, and lighting. Pull permits if required, then schedule demo, rough mechanical work, insulation, and drywall in that order. Keep ducts closed during demo, and run an air scrubber if you can. Install floors, cabinets, counters, backsplash, trims, and finally paint and fixtures. Protect the floors during cabinet set. Do not install the backsplash before the counters arrive and seams are set. With a good team, a straightforward kitchen renovation takes 6 to 10 weeks on site. Complex structural changes, plaster repair in old houses, or supply chain hiccups can stretch that. Budget decisions that show on day 1 and day 1,000 Spend where your hands and eyes land daily. Drawer hardware, door hinges, faucets, and countertops justify investment. Save on interiors you rarely see. A melamine pantry box behind a custom painted door is a smart trade. Stock cabinet lines with custom sized fillers can look built in if the install is careful and the fillers are scribed tight to the wall. As rough ranges, standard semi custom cabinets may run 300 to 700 dollars per linear foot for bases and walls combined. Well built custom work often ranges higher. Undercabinet lighting, hardwired and dimmable, might add 700 to 1,500 dollars for a mid size kitchen. Countertops vary widely by material, 60 to 200 dollars per square foot installed. Quality faucets run 300 to 1,200, but you will touch that lever a hundred times a week. Do not choose it for price alone. If budget is tight, phase visible https://alexisvwrg173.readspirex.com/posts/small-bathroom-remodeling-big-impact-with-limited-square-footage-3 items rather than cut core function. Keep plumbing in place, buy the right hood and duct, wire correctly, and use a temporary table where an island will sit later. I have seen people tear out an early, cheap backsplash and a too flashy pendant within a year. I have never seen someone regret quiet, competent lighting and carefully fitted drawers. When to bring in pros, and how to get their best work There is a place for DIY. Painting, simple backsplashes, and even setting flat pack cabinets can work for skilled homeowners with time. Once you add structural changes, electrical service upgrades, or venting through the roof, a licensed contractor is worth the fee. A seasoned remodeling company can coordinate trades, anticipate code issues, and stage the project so you are not eating takeout for months. If your kitchen shares walls with a bath, tackle both during one permit cycle if possible. Coordinating kitchen remodeling with bathroom remodeling reduces duplicate mobilization costs, and a single superintendent can keep tile and plumbing choices cohesive. It also avoids surprises like finding a shared vent in a wall you thought you could move. Planning the kitchen and a bathroom renovation together does not mean finishing them in the same week, but it does ensure materials and mechanical decisions align. Ask for shop drawings, not just renderings. A clear set of elevations with dimensions and notes gives the cabinet maker and the electrician the same map. Clarify which way every door swings. Confirm appliance model numbers on the drawings. Mark switch locations on site with blue tape before the electrician pulls wire. Stand at the sink with a tape around your neck and reach for where the disposal switch should be. Then move the tape if it feels wrong. Safety, accessibility, and aging in place without shouting about it Good kitchens serve everybody. Lever style faucet handles work better for arthritic hands and for kids. Drawer pulls that clear your fingers, not tiny knobs that pinch, are easier to use when carrying a hot pan. Induction cooktops do not radiate the same heat as gas and cool fast, making accidental contact less risky. Plan for a future where bending might be harder. Put the microwave in a tall cabinet between waist and shoulder height. Use the top drawer next to the range for utensils, the second for pots, and the third for lids and strainers. If a client plans to retire in the home, I suggest one section of counter at 30 to 32 inches high to sit and prep. It reads as a baking station now, and later gives a person with limited mobility independence. Lighting controls with large, clearly labeled dimmers help everyone. Under cabinet lighting on its own circuit lets a midnight snack happen without the whole room blazing. Non slip flooring with a subtle texture adds safety without looking clinical. Mistakes I try to stop before they happen Shiny everything is a trap. Glossy cabinets under bright lights turn into mirrors that show fingerprints and reflections. Mix sheens. Let one or two surfaces carry the glow. Oversized islands that block every path create more problems than they solve. An island should be the right size for the room, not simply as big as what fits on paper. I like islands that keep a 42 inch walkway on the working side and a clean route to the sink, even when the dishwasher is open. Too many open shelves make real life feel messy. A few feet for favorite mugs, bowls, or cookbooks is lively. Lining the whole wall with open shelf requires magazine level tidiness. For most families, glass fronts or ribbed glass tame the look and stop grease from settling on every surface. Forgetting the broom closet sounds minor until you are living in the finished space. Plan a tall, 12 to 15 inch wide cabinet with an outlet inside for a stick vacuum and hooks for dustpans. It keeps the floor clear and the pantry from becoming a catchall. A short pre design checklist that drives better outcomes Count daily tasks, not just appliances. How many pans do you use on a weeknight dinner. Where do you chop, drain, and plate. Measure the largest tray, mixer, and coffee gear you plan to store. Design one obvious home for each. Note every natural light source and what hours it shines. Do not block the only sunny patch with a tall cabinet. Map traffic. From the entry with groceries to the fridge, from the sink to the trash, from the cooktop to the landing zone. Decide what you will compromise on before the drawings begin. Island seats or deeper prep counter, range size or pantry volume. Style that holds together without trying too hard Cohesion across the home matters more than following a trend. In a craftsman cottage, flat panel cabinet doors with simple rails and a small bead detail nod to the era without copying it. In a mid century ranch, slab doors with discreet pulls and a lighter hand on crown moldings feel at home. Metal finishes do not have to match. They should relate. A brushed nickel faucet can sit near antique brass knobs if both have quiet profiles and neighboring materials bridge the tones. Think of style as editing. Choose a few strong moves, then let them breathe. A stone with dramatic veining does not need a loud backsplash. Intricate tile begs for a calm counter and restrained pendants. The right edit lets every choice read clearly, which is another way of creating the feeling of space. The payoff A well planned kitchen does not just look bigger. It behaves like a bigger room. You turn less, reach less, clean less, and host more. The right cabinet at the right width, the duct that actually moves air, the light at the counter where you chop onions at 6 p.m., these are the quiet wins that add up. Whether you are working alone, managing a tight budget, or partnering with a remodeling company on a full home renovation, the same truths apply. Respect the constraints, spend on touch points, and give every inch a job. The style follows the function, and the space seems to grow each time you walk in.

The Remodeling Company’s Guide to Navigating Historic Home Renovations

Historic homes invite you into a different rhythm. Walls are thicker, joinery is honest, and imperfections speak to hands that shaped them a century ago. For a remodeling company, that charm comes with rigid constraints, different math on schedule and cost, and a level of coordination that can overwhelm a team used to new construction or straightforward updates. The payoff is worth it, but only if you walk in with the right playbook. This guide distills years of field experience into a practical path through design reviews, fragile materials, service upgrades, and the tricky business of modernizing kitchens and baths without erasing the past. You will see where projects go sideways, what historic commissions look for, and how to price risk without scaring away the client. You will also find specific tactics for kitchen remodeling and bathroom remodeling inside historic envelopes, which are often the two rooms that break budgets and schedules. Starting with the story of the house A historic home is a system, not a set of rooms. Before demolition, spend real time reading the building. You are looking for the original construction method, subsequent additions, and the order of alterations. Window sash profiles, nail types, saw marks, and plaster composition tell you the vintage of each layer. In one 1890s Queen Anne we renovated in New England, we found a 1920s butler’s pantry tucked where the back stair once ran. Recognizing that gave us a chase for new plumbing, which saved two weeks and avoided notching joists. Look for clues that predict risk. Crazed plaster often signals movement in the framing, not just age. Fine vertical settlement cracks that stop at a doorway might be cosmetic, but cracks that run through intersecting walls imply foundation creep. A musty smell behind the baseboard on the north wall often means a hidden gutter failure above, even if the roofing looks sound. If there is foil-faced insulation pieced behind radiators, assume condensation issues and reevaluate mechanical strategies. Create a base map by documenting rather than guessing. Laser scan or at least hand-measure every room, inside and out. A 3D scan sounds like an extravagance until you need to order custom millwork to a wavy wall and have no way to capture its curve. Photograph all elevations before demolition, then again after selective demo. Label framing bays that hide mechanicals, and tag original trim you plan to salvage. Your drawings will matter later when the review board asks why a casing was changed or why a window got shorter by an inch. Navigating review boards and the Secretary’s Standards On designated properties, your home renovation lives under a preservation framework that prioritizes retention over replacement. The Secretary of the Interior’s Standards are not prescriptive codes, but most local review boards use them as their measuring stick. If a feature can be repaired in place, expect the board to insist on that before approving replacement. That mindset affects windows, doors, shutters, porch columns, and ornamental masonry. Smaller towns often have one staff preservationist who manages cases. Larger cities route you through a multi-person commission with public comment. Bring humility and detail. A board is more likely to approve a new dormer if you show sightline studies that prove it does not read from the main street. When we proposed a new rear mudroom on a 1905 foursquare, the commission approved on our first pass because we detailed a board-and-batten profile that mirrored an original garden shed shown in a 1912 photo. We also kept the footprint under twenty percent of the rear facade, which aligned with their policy even though the code did not specify a number. In districts that regulate paint color, brick cleaning, or storm windows, ask for the staff’s pre-application guidance. They will tell you in fifteen minutes what would otherwise take two months of resubmittals. Expect a timeline of 30 to 90 days from application to approval, longer if demolition of contributing elements is involved. Build that into your contract. Here is a lean permitting game plan you can adapt to most historic districts: Schedule a site walk with the preservation officer before design development. Submit measured drawings, context photos, and a written scope that uses their vocabulary, such as repair in kind and minimal intervention. Prepare physical samples for visible materials like brick, slate, mortar, and paint. Show reversible details when introducing new elements, such as mechanical vents through masonry joints rather than through brick faces. Leave room for conditions of approval, and price provisional line items in your proposal tied to those conditions. Codes, safety, and the trickiness of compliance Historic buildings are not exempt from life-safety codes, but many jurisdictions adopt a historic building code or offer alternate compliance methods that recognize the original assembly. That flexibility matters with guardrail heights on existing stairways, door clearances, and energy requirements. For instance, you might not need to raise an original handrail to modern height if it is part of a protected stair, provided you add subtle secondary protection like a wall-mounted rail. Fire separation between units in a historic two-family can often be achieved with intumescent coatings or strategic layers of Type X gypsum in accessible areas, rather than demolishing original plaster throughout. Lead and asbestos elevate both cost and sequence. Expect lead in paint before 1978 and asbestos in 1920s to 1960s floor tiles, pipe insulation, mastics, and roofing. Test early, abate with licensed crews, and time the work before selective demolition to avoid recontamination. Safety protocols require containment, negative air, and OSHA-compliant personal protection, which means you cannot easily share areas with trades during abatement. Plan the site logistics and schedule around that clean zone boundary. Seismic and wind loads come up less often outside specific regions, but even in moderate zones you will touch lateral bracing when opening walls for kitchen renovation or bathroom renovation. Balloon framing with let-in braces has far less shear capacity than modern diaphragms. If you open more than one bay, your engineer may ask for plywood or fiberboard sheathing on the interior face, hidden behind plaster or drywall. That introduces vapor and breathability questions, so coordinate with your building science plan. The old bones: framing, plaster, and masonry Old framing rarely follows modern layouts. Joists might be 2x8 true dimension, 14 to 18 inches on center, with a crown that reads under a laser. Do not assume you can drill for modern plumbing or HVAC without reinforcing. Cut-and-sister strategies work, but only if you assess bearing and load paths. In a 1910 brick rowhouse we upgraded, we found that a single joist bay carried both a chimney breast and a stair opening due to past alterations. The right answer was a steel flitch plate inside the existing joist to preserve the ceiling below, not a wholesale beam that would have dropped the kitchen ceiling. Lath and plaster is its own system. Keys break at inside corners and anywhere water leaked. If 25 percent or more of the keys are gone in a field of plaster, you cannot rely on plaster washers forever. For historic spaces like parlors, we reglue plaster with adhesive injection and screw in plaster buttons, then skim coat with lime-based plaster. In service spaces, we often fur out with 3/8 inch resilient channel and hang blueboard with veneer plaster. That preserves wavy lines and crown relationships better than standard drywall. Brick and stone deserve a separate mindset. Mortar on pre-1930 buildings is usually lime-rich and soft. Repoint with a mortar too hard, and you force freeze-thaw damage into the brick face. Test mortar composition, match color and tooling, and do sample panels. We have turned down fast-track schedules rather than push repointing into winter when low temperatures below 40 degrees stall cure times. Historic masonry hates speed. Moisture and building science in old envelopes Historic walls want to breathe. Introduce impermeable layers, and you trap moisture where you cannot see it. That shows up as blistering paint, expanding plaster, and a musty smell a year after you wrap. Where possible, use vapor-open insulation like mineral wool in wall cavities and vapor-retarding paints on the interior, not polyethylene sheeting. In basements, focus on exterior drainage and interior capillary breaks rather than coating walls with impermeable membranes. If you must condition a basement, pair a continuous sub-slab vapor barrier with a smart vapor retarder on the interior face of walls, and include a dehumidifier on a dedicated circuit. Attics are a frequent battleground. Many historic houses rely on vented attics, but air sealing at the ceiling plane is usually terrible. We prefer dense-pack cellulose above a continuous air barrier at the ceiling, with careful blocking around can lights, chimneys, and chases. If the design demands a conditioned attic to capture space, closed-cell spray foam at the roof deck can work, but balance that with ventilation strategies for shingle life and, in some jurisdictions, with preservation optics. Spray foam is hard to reverse and may raise eyebrows at review, so document your rationale. Electrical, plumbing, and HVAC without battlefield scars Expect to encounter knob-and-tube wiring in pre-1930 homes and cloth-insulated NM cable up to the 1960s. Insurance companies often require full replacement. That means careful fishing through plaster walls, removal of baseboards to run behind, and occasional sacrificial chases. It is worth building a decorative chase into closets or pantry walls to carry stacks, vents, and trunk lines. Make those elements handsome rather than apologetic, and clients accept them. Plumbing stacks in cast iron last a long time, but their hubs weep unseen. Camera inspection pays for itself, especially if you plan a bathroom remodeling project on an upper floor. Replace galvanized water lines wherever you find them. On a 1928 Tudor we opened, water pressure was low because rust choked a half-inch line down to a pencil width. Upgrading to a three-quarter-inch PEX trunk with half-inch branches solved function without tearing into tiled showers that we planned to preserve. HVAC is the least compatible system with historic fabric if you approach it with one big air handler. Break loads down, use high-velocity small-duct systems where visibility is tight, or adopt hydronic solutions. Radiators paired with a modern condensing boiler and a discreet air-source heat pump for shoulder seasons create better comfort and do less violence to the house. If ducts are unavoidable, design soffits as intentional elements, like a frieze above cabinets or a paneled beam that matches original millwork profiles. Remember that returns need as much thought as supplies. Do not cut a big opening in an original stair stringer for a return because it seems easy. Build a full plan and get it reviewed with the preservation officer if any grilles appear on primary elevations. Windows: repair, replacement, and energy reality Original wood windows are often restorable. Sash cords break, glazing putty cracks, and paint seals sashes shut. A skilled window specialist can repair sash, add weatherstripping, replace glazing, and pair the unit with a low-profile storm. That assembly often matches or beats the U-value of a replacement window in practice, because it fits the rough opening perfectly and tolerates seasonal movement. A storm window with low-e glass can yield U-values around 0.35 to 0.45, enough for many climates when paired with heavy curtains or shutters. Replacement windows in historic districts must match sightlines, muntin profiles, and sometimes species. Factory aluminum-clad wood with true divided lite or simulated divided lite with spacer bars can pass review on secondary elevations. On primary facades, many boards hold the line on repair only. Budget accordingly. A full restoration runs roughly 800 to 1,500 dollars per window in many markets, storms extra. Replacement with high-end historically accurate units often costs more, not less. Kitchens and baths without erasing the house The friction in historic home renovation peaks in the kitchen and bathrooms. Clients expect modern function. Preservation boards expect minimal visual impact. Your job is to choreograph both. Kitchen remodeling in historic houses benefits from restraint on upper cabinets. Wainscot or tile to a plate rail can read period appropriate while leaving wall space for windows to breathe. Islands do heavy lifting if perimeter walls are fussy. On a 1903 shingle-style project, we opted for a furniture-style island with legs and a lower shelf that echoed a former worktable, ran the sink along a window wall, and tucked tall storage into what looked like a built-in pantry. We used cabinet doors with inset construction and simple rail-and-stile profiles, then matched the profile on the fridge panels. The effect felt original, even with induction and a concealed downdraft. Ventilation is a constant headache. Exterior venting may require a wall cap on a visible facade, which a board might deny. If that is the case, capture grease with a high-quality recirculating hood with charcoal filters and build a make-up air path. It is not ideal, but combined with a strong general exhaust and smart cooking habits, it can work. Or, if you can reach a rear or side elevation, use a cast-iron or painted steel wall cap and align it with an existing element, like a downspout, to reduce visual noise. Bathroom renovation in a historic envelope demands control of water without crushing the room’s proportions. Keep tile heights aligned with original chair rails or picture moldings where possible. Use marble thresholds and nickel or unlacquered brass that will patinate. We often float a shower pan to fit odd joist spacing and then run a solid-surface slab curb to keep lines straight, since walls are rarely square. Pocket doors are sometimes original and can be restored, but they do poorly in wet rooms. If you need a wider clear opening for accessibility, use a paneled swinging door with reproduction hardware rather than a hollow-core slab. Vent fans should be quiet and ducted to daylight. Avoid terminating a duct behind cornices or into soffits without exterior egress. Review boards will ask. Materials compatibility and sourcing Matching old with new goes beyond color. Wood species, density, and grain matter. Southern yellow pine framing takes nails differently than modern SPF. Old-growth fir trim machines cleanly, while new farmed fir splinters under the same knives. Lime-based plasters and paints behave differently from modern acrylics. You can paint limewash over mineral surfaces, but not reliably over acrylic without a primer that isolates vapor. For quick field reference when choosing materials, keep this short list on hand: Use lime-rich mortar on soft brick; avoid high-Portland mixes that outlast the brick. Choose mineral wool or cellulose for vapor-open wall insulation over closed-cell foam in most above-grade walls. Replace exterior trim with rot-resistant species like cedar or cypress, or use epoxy consolidation on historic pine where profiles are complex. Specify oil or alkyd primers over old, sanded oil paint; bond failures often trace back to waterborne primers on glossy surfaces. Match saw kerf and milling profiles on casings and baseboards; insert short sample runs before committing to full orders. Salvage yards are a friend, but do not rely on them exclusively. Lead times on reproduction millwork run 6 to 12 weeks, longer for curved crown or custom knife profiles. Order early. For flooring, lacing in reclaimed boards from the same species and age range avoids patchwork color. Expect to sand and finish full rooms to hide transitions. Budgeting and contingencies that reflect reality Historic projects have two truths about money. Unknowns are real, and small items become big costs in aggregate. You will open a wall and find a hidden chase that saves you money, then open a floor and discover you need a flush beam that costs triple your remaining contingency. Set expectations bluntly. We recommend a construction contingency of 15 to 20 percent on historic work, with a design and discovery phase up front that reduces that number purposefully. Unit pricing helps avoid adversarial conversations. Price per window restoration, per linear foot of plaster repair, per square foot of masonry repointing, and per fixture for plumbing relocation. When surprises arrive, you have a framework. Avoid fixed-price promises tied to drawings that do not show the existing conditions. In one 1925 colonial, a client wanted a guaranteed price for kitchen renovation before we tested for asbestos. We declined. Asbestos tile appeared under the oak, and the abatement plus floor repair changed the scope. Because we had a unit price for abatement and subfloor reconstruction, the client saw the logic rather than a guess. Insurance and bonding can also look different. Some carriers require lead-safe certifications for your crew and subs, plus documented RRP compliance. If a property is listed at the state or national level, the owner may pursue tax credits. That adds paperwork and sometimes independent oversight, but it can offset 10 to 20 percent of qualified costs. If credits are in play, do not start site work until the relevant approvals are formally issued, or the dollars vanish. Scheduling with layers, not lines A historic timeline runs in layers. You cannot simply push electrical rough before plaster repair if the wall cavities deserve photographic documentation for the board. In practice, sequence looks like this: documentation, selective demo, abatement, structural corrections, rough-ins, window repair or replacement, exterior envelope work, interior wall repairs, trim and millwork, finishes. Overlay review milestones where the board must inspect mockups, such as a test patch for paint removal or a sample mortar joint. Expect longer procurement for unique items. Hand-made tile can take three months. Specialty glass for wavy lite replacement can take six to eight weeks. Slate and copper roofing crews schedule out seasons ahead. If your bathroom remodeling depends on that lead time, stage a temporary bath if the client is living in. A modest powder room conversion buys you schedule flexibility and client goodwill. Weather plays a role beyond comfort. Avoid exterior paint in temperatures below 50 degrees unless the product allows it. Lime mortar will not cure properly in freezing weather without tenting and heat. Plan envelope work for shoulder seasons if you can. We often aim to button up by late fall, then shift to interior plaster and millwork during winter. Communication that respects clients and boards Transparency calms anxiety. Weekly site walks with the owner, a short written update with photos, and a running list of selections and approvals prevent drift. Historic work has more dependencies than typical projects. If the client delays choosing the hood, you cannot finalize the vent path, which the board must approve, which in turn holds up insulation and drywall. Make those dominoes visible. Bring the preservation officer into the loop before field changes that touch the exterior or protected elements. A five-minute call can save a failed inspection. Document changes with redline drawings and photo notes. File them where you can find them in three years, when the client asks about the paint under the stairs and you realize a previous owner buried a stencil you might recover later. When to repair, when to replicate, and when to walk away Any remodeling company that works on historic houses faces the hard calls. Repairing an original window that has lost half its bottom rail to rot is often the right move, but not if the sash will sit in a leaky opening with no storm and no roof drip edge. Replicating a porch column is honest if the original is a softwood later replacement with no historical merit. Walk away when a client insists on vinyl windows on a primary facade in a strict district or when a developer pressures you to gut plaster without abatement. Your workload will fill with better projects, and your reputation will improve. Ask yourself three questions on each decision point. First, will the change read from the public way or primary rooms in a way that erases character. Second, is the intervention reversible, or are you locking future generations into a path. Third, does the material or method harmonize with the old in how it moves, breathes, and ages. If you can say yes to preserving appearance, yes to reversibility, and yes to compatibility, you are on the right side of preservation values. Training your team and subs for the nuances Historic work rewards curiosity and punishes impatience. Pair less experienced carpenters with veterans who know how to float a wavy wall or backplane a bowed casing. Invite your plasterer to the design meeting. Choose an electrician who can fish a wire through a lath wall without blowing out a plaster field. When you bid, share your standards for protection: ram board, padded corners, and zip walls to protect unaltered rooms. Build in time for mockups. We often do a one-window restoration as a proof of concept before releasing the rest, and a single mortar panel before authorizing full repointing. Invest in tools that suit the era: oscillating multi-tools with fine blades for cutting paint lines, infrared heaters for softening glazing putty, HEPA vacuums for dust control, borescopes for peeking behind plaster, and moisture meters that read deep into old timber. Those tools save hours and reduce damage. A note on sustainability and energy in context Historic houses already embody carbon in their materials. Keeping them is a green act, but owners also want comfort and lower bills. Aim for targeted, reversible upgrades. Air seal aggressively at the attic plane and the basement rim joist, two areas that often account for the biggest leaks. Add storm windows rather than tossing sash. Use heat pump technology where it fits, with attention to defrost cycles and backups in cold climates. Insulate crawlspaces and add continuous bath and kitchen exhaust on timers. You can often drop energy use by 20 to 40 percent with these strategies, without gutting walls. Do not promise Passive House levels in a brick rowhouse without a full interior insulation plan and a moisture study. On a mid-19th-century masonry building, interior spray foam or closed-cell systems can drive freeze-thaw damage into the brick. Mineral wool and a smart vapor retarder on the interior, plus heated plaster return surfaces, are safer. Explain those trade-offs. Clients who understand the physics make better choices and stop asking for a one-size solution. Bringing it together on kitchens and baths To pull kitchen remodeling and bathroom remodeling through a historic project gracefully, tie design and building science early. Use cabinet heights that respect window heads, hold tile edges to established datum lines, and match new trim profiles to existing. Choose plumbing fixtures that echo period shapes but meet modern performance. In a small bath under a slope, put the shower under the tallest point and tuck the toilet into a dormer to https://fernandoaojl049.huicopper.com/remodeling-company-guide-permits-planning-and-peace-of-mind-1 gain headroom. If the floor sags, correct the structure below rather than float the floor out of level and misalign thresholds at doors. Detail every penetration through exterior walls, approve it with the board, and photograph it before covering. The best historic kitchens feel layered, not themed. A soapstone top, a modern induction range, a painted cabinet with inset doors, and a simple schoolhouse light can coexist with an original pine floor. The test is whether someone who knows the era would feel at ease, not whether every knob and hinge matches a catalogue. The value of restraint Your clients will thank you years later for what you did not change. An original stair newel saved rather than wrapped. A wavy plaster wall skimmed rather than flattened with drywall. A parlor ceiling medallion painstakingly consolidated rather than replaced with a reproduction. Those choices will not show up in a line item as clearly as a new appliance, but they are the reason people hire a remodeling company to touch an old house. Historic home renovation is craft and choreography, code and conversation. The houses will tell you what they want if you are patient. Work with the boards, not against them. Train your team for dust, delicacy, and detail. Treat kitchens and baths as guests inside a long story, not as hosts. Price the unknowns fairly, and keep the client in the loop. Do those things, and you will install modern life into old bones without breaking their spirit.
